Programme Overview
The Electrical Safety Awareness training programme by Occupational Safety and Health Association (OSHAssociation) is designed to equip participants with essential knowledge and practical skills to identify electrical hazards, implement safety measures, and prevent electrical accidents in the workplace. The course aligns with national safety regulations and international standards such as ISO 45001, promoting a culture of electrical safety and compliance.
Courses Covered
Course 1701: Basics of Electrical Safety
Course 1702: Identification of Electrical Hazards
Course 1703: Safe Work Practices and Procedures
Course 1704: Use of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) for Electrical Safety
Course 1705: Emergency Response and Incident Reporting
